Eureka注册中心配置

server:
1.在启动类上加上注解@EnableEurekaServer
2.在application.yml里配置
注:hostname:peer1 需要在host文件里配上ip

---
spring: 
  profiles: s1

server:
  port: 8761

eureka:
  instance:
    hostname: peer1
  client:
    register-with-eureka: false
    fetch-registry: false
    service-url:
      defaultZone: http://peer2:8762/eureka/

---
spring: 
  profiles: s2

server:
  port: 8762

eureka:
  instance:
    hostname: peer2
  client:
    register-with-eureka: false
    fetch-registry: false
    service-url:
      defaultZone: http://peer1:8761/eureka/

client:
1.在启动类上加上注解@EnableEurekaClient
2.在application.yml里配置

server:
  port: 8763
 
spring:
  application:
    name: eureka-client

eureka:
  client:
    service-url:
      defaultZone: http://peer1:8761/eureka/

将server达成jar包
控制台启动:

java -jar XXX.jar --spring.profiles.active=s1
java -jar XXX.jar --spring.profiles.active=s2

你可能感兴趣的:(Eureka注册中心配置)